    Our first stop for today is The Valley of the Giants.
    Whence were almost there we actually saw a Quokka beside the road! But we saw it too later to stop. I didn’t know that you can find them here, I thought they only live on Rottnest Island.
    We decided against the treetop walk as it was super full and crowded and only did the walk around impressive old giant Tingle trees.
    We felt really small beside them.
    These trees are used to bushfire and survive them pretty well! Many of them have a tunnel through them, caused by fungus and fires but they are still alive and growing!
